Pipeline Group Defends Important FERC Decision
March 26, 2010Steptoe’s Pipeline Group won a significant victory at the US Court of Appeals for the DC Circuit on behalf of Western Refining Pipeline Company, a crude oil pipeline in northwest New Mexico. The court dismissed a petition for review filed by Resolute Natural Resources Company and the Navajo Nation challenging the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ission’s (FERC) decision that the agency could not require the pipeline to enter into a crude oil exchange arrangement with Resolute and Navajo. FERC held that the proposed exchange arrangement was not "transportation" that a FERC–regulated oil pipeline can be required to provide. The FERC decision was important not only for Western, but for the oil pipeline industry in general, and Steptoe's successful representation of Western preserves this important oil pipeline precedent.
